Slim Jim

A Slim Jim is a tool that can be used to open car doors without a key. It is a metal strip with a hook at one end and a bent at the other. It can be put into the car door between the window and the weatherstripping in order to bypass the security measures made by mechanical devices in the doorway. Then it can be moved to grasp the linkage that opens the door by pressing or squeezing the unlock button or lifting and grasping the handle of the door.

Professional locksmiths use Slim Jims to aid car owners get into their cars when they accidentally lock their keys inside. They may also suggest using a coathanger to open the lock manually. But this is a risky strategy and requires care. If not handled correctly it could cause damage to the interior of the vehicle windows, doors, and locking mechanisms.

When a locksmith Scottsdale uses a Slim Jim, they usually begin by working on the passenger side of the vehicle. This way, if the process causes damage to the lock rods, they won't affect the driver's safety. Unexperienced users of the Slim Jim will often detach the rods that lock, making the door unusable even with the key. Modern cars have internal defenses against the use of these tools. These defenses may take the form of barriers on the bottom of windows to prevent forced entry attempts, or by shrouding operating rods and lock cylinders to stop the manipulation of internal linkages.
